Какие из перечисленных вариантов содержат только корректные числовые константы QBASIC?
Подробное объяснение
В QBASIC числовые константы могут быть целыми (например, -18), вещественными с точкой (например, 18.2, .5) и в экспоненциальной форме с латинской E (например, .05E1). Вариант 2 содержит 18.2 (вещественное), .05Е1 (экспоненциальное, но с кириллической Е, что в строгом смысле неверно, однако в типовых заданиях считают корректным) и -18 (целое). Остальные варианты содержат недопустимые символы (кириллица, ±, запятая, знак умножения) или нечисловые записи.
Часто задаваемые вопросы (FAQ)
1
Как в QBASIC записывается число в экспоненциальной форме?
В QBASIC экспоненциальная форма записывается как мантисса, затем латинская буква E, затем целый показатель степени, например 1.5E3 или .05E-2. Мантисса может быть целым или вещественным числом.
2
Какой разделитель используется для дробной части в QBASIC?
В QBASIC для отделения дробной части используется точка, а не запятая. Например, правильно писать 3.14, а не 3,14.
Типичные ошибки
1
Использование кириллической буквы 'Е' вместо латинской 'E' в экспоненциальной записи.
QBASIC распознает только латинскую E, кириллическая 'Е' является недопустимым символом и вызовет ошибку.
2
Использование запятой в качестве десятичного разделителя.
В QBASIC десятичным разделителем является точка. Запятая воспринимается как разделитель элементов в списке, а не как часть числа.